New Energy in the Twenty-first Century Energy from the wind.
All over the world, people use the power of the wind. It is a clean source of energy, and there is lots of it. But if the wind does not blow, there is no wind energy.
Energy from the water
When water moves from a high place to a lower place it has the power to make electricity. In Britain, waterpower produces enough energy to power a town with 40000 people. Waterpower gives energy without pollution, but people have to build dams(大坝) to use this kind of power, and building dams is very expensive.
Energy from the earth
There is heat in the rocks under the earth. Scientists use the heat to make geothermal(地热的) San Francisco gets half of the energy it needs from geothermal power. This kind of energy is cheap, but it is only possible in a few places in the world.
Energy from the sun
Solar panels(镶板) on the roofs of houses and buildings can turn energy from the sun into electricity. These panels can create enough energy to heat the whole house during winter. Solar power is clean and plentiful, but when the weather is bad, it can’t produce power.

People in Shanghai now have to follow a new rule about sorting(分类)garbage. The new rule started on July 1st. It asks people to sort household garbage properly.
Since the beginning of this century, people have been encouraged to sort household garbage voluntarily(自愿地). Although more and more people have realized the importance of sorting garbage, the result was not so good. We have never stopped improving our waste-sorting work, so the new rule comes out. According to the rule, anyone who fails to sort garbage properly may be fined up to 200 yuan, while companies may be fined up to 50,000 yuan.
But how should we sort garbage before taking it out? Let me show you here.It should be divided into the following four types:
Recyclable garbage: Things that can be reused, including paper, metal, glass, plastic and old clothes.
Wet garbage: Vegetables, fruit, leaves all belong to wet garbage. It is usually from the kitchen.
Dangerous garbage: This type of garbage includes medicine, batteries paint containers. Bulbs(灯泡)and so on. If you throw them away, they may pollute the soil and water.
Dry garbage: Any garbage that’s not wet, recyclable or harmful belongs to dry garbage.
Now, let’s start sorting garbage to save energy and protect the environment.
